Une fois que votre VPS est déployé, vous devez accéder à la page de l’assistant Nextcloud à l’adresse http://<your-public-ip>:8080 et définir votre utilisateur administrateur. Suivez les étapes restantes pour terminer l’installation.

Nextcloud limite automatiquement l’accès à l’hôte local uniquement. Pour accéder à la solution cloud via votre nom de domaine ou votre adresse IP, vous devez mettre à jour la configuration. Utilisez cette commande pour ajouter vos propres domaines ou adresses IP si nécessaire (remplacez xxxx par votre domaine ou IP) :

sudo nextcloud.occ config:system:set trusted_domains 1 --value=xxxx
Si vous souhaitez ajouter un certificat SSL et sécuriser votre domaine, vous pouvez le faire facilement avec Let's Encrypt :
 
sudo nextcloud.enable-https lets-encrypt
Vous verrez cette page :
 
Pour que Let’s Encrypt puisse vérifier que vous possédez réellement le ou les domaines pour lesquels vous demandez un certificat, il existe plusieurs exigences à connaître :
1. Pour vous inscrire auprès du serveur ACME de Let’s Encrypt, vous devez accepter le contrat d’abonnement actuellement en vigueur disponible ici :
https://letsencrypt.org/repository/
En continuant à utiliser cet outil, vous acceptez ces conditions. Veuillez annuler maintenant si ce n’est pas le cas.
2. Le ou les noms de domaine pour lesquels vous souhaitez obtenir des certificats doivent pointer vers l’adresse IP externe de cette machine.
3. Les ports 80 et 443 de l’adresse IP externe de cette machine doivent rediriger vers cette machine (par exemple, un transfert de port peut être nécessaire sur votre routeur).
Avez-vous rempli ces conditions ? (y/n)
 
Confirmez avec y, saisissez votre adresse e-mail puis le domaine utilisé pour Nextcloud.
 
Si vous prévoyez d’héberger de grands projets dans Nextcloud, vous devriez augmenter la mémoire partagée (remplacez xxxx par la valeur souhaitée) :
 
sudo snap set nextcloud php.memory-limit=xxxx
Cette réponse était-elle pertinente? 31 Utilisateurs l'ont trouvée utile (122 Votes)